Polar Rock Rd SW @ Pryor Rd SW

Advertisement

2432 Lakewood Ave SW
Atlanta, GA 30315

This bus stop at Polar Rock Rd SW @ Pryor Rd SW in Atlanta, GA, US, serves as a vital point for commuters to catch their rides in this bustling city.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esGeorgiaAtlantaPolar Rock Rd SW @ Pryor Rd SW

Advertisement